Han River Evening Cruise:
Choose from Sunset, Moonlight or Starlight cruises departing Yeouinaru Pier.
Tip: Book tickets online to secure sunset or moonlight slots.
Cherry Blossom Picnic:
Lay a mat under 1,700 cherry trees along Yunjung-ro in April.
Tip: Pack snacks and a blanket; arrive before noon to find space.
Tandem Bicycle Ride:
Rent a two-seat bike near Yeouinaru Station for a side-by-side ride.
Tip: Rent for at least one hour (₩6,000) and cycle at sunset for best views.
Mulbit Gwangjang Fountain Show:
Watch ground-level water jets and lights in Yeouido Square at night.
Tip: Stand close to the plaza edge; shows run every hour after dusk.
63 Building Observatory:
Take elevator to floors 59–60 for a panoramic Seoul skyline view.
Tip: Buy tickets in advance and time your visit for sunset.
Bamdokkaebi Night Market:
Browse food stalls and crafts by the river on weekend evenings.
Tip: Arrive early on Friday to beat the crowd and try local fusion dishes.

Item | Cost (Approx.) |
---|---|
Sunset Cruise for two | KRW 41,600 |
Tandem bike rental (1h) | KRW 6,000 |
Picnic supplies | KRW 10,000 |
63 Observatory for two | KRW 30,000 |
Night market snacks | KRW 10,000 |
Total Estimated | KRW 97,600 |
Note: All prices are indicative and may vary. Please check directly with the venue for the most accurate and up-to-date information.
Visit in early April for cherry blooms along Yunjung-ro. In summer, cool off by the illuminated Mulbit Fountain. From May to October, explore Bamdokkaebi Night Market on weekend evenings. Early October brings fireworks over the Han River.

Yeouido (Hangul: 여의도, English: Yoi Island or Yeoui Island) is a large island (or eyot) on the Han River in Seoul, South Korea. It is Seoul's main finance and investment banking district. Its 8.4 square kilometers are home to some 30,988 people.[1] The island is located in the Yeongdeungpo-gu district of Seoul, and largely corresponds to the precinct of Yeouido-dong.
